Compleo reveals HPC charger

EV charging firm Compleo Charging Solutions UK introduced its High Power Charger (HPC) eTower 200 with 200kW output into the marketplace.

Developed in Germany, the eTower boasts modular power distribution, a lighting concept, and a single point of service approach to streamlining installation, operation, and ease of use, and enabling two vehicles to charge simultaneously at high-speed.

The eTower 200’s modular technology enables rapid charging, dynamically distributing power based on seven independent power modules. Each module delivers up to 920 volts and 72 amps, ensuring EVs charge quickly. Standby power consumption is minimized by shutting down power modules in standby mode, the firm said.

The product can be placed directly onto the front of walls and offers a range of location opportunities, including areas of low ceiling height such as multi-storey car parks.

The product adapts seamlessly to the energy requirements of each EV, ensuring an optimal and efficient charging experience. Using compact 29 kW modules, the charging station automatically allocates available power, enabling both vehicles to consistently maximise their full power potential.

This results in a potential increase in energy sales of up to 35 MWh per year for operators, translating into several thousand Euros in additional revenue, it claims.
